Jet Boy is the first studio album by Japanese dance and vocal group The Jet Boy Bangerz from Exile Tribe, released on February 19, 2025, through Sony Music Records. The album was digitally distributed ahead of the CD release on February 5, 2025.[1]

The album contains previously released songs issued after the group's debut single "Jettin'", along with the new songs "B.A.D (Breaking All Destinations)" and "LOVE / HATE". It is the group's first full-length album.[2]

Background and release

The release of the album was first announced on December 3, 2024.[3]

Ahead of the album's release, the song "LOVE / HATE" was announced as a pre-release digital single on January 9, 2025.[4] The song was used as the opening theme for the TV Tokyo drama Igarashi Fusai wa Gisou Tanin.[5]

A talk event commemorating the CD release was also held.[6]

Composition and themes

Member SHOW stated that the album "contains everything about ourselves" and explained that the title JET BOY represents the group's "true-to-life selves".[7]

SHOW also commented that "B.A.D (Breaking All Destinations)" challenged the group with the phonk genre, which they had not previously attempted.[8]

YUHI described "LOVE / HATE" as a song that "shows who they really are".[9]

TAKI characterized "PARTY IN HERE" as a hip hop-oriented track.[10]

TAKUMI stated that the choreography for the lead track "B.A.D (Breaking All Destinations)" was co-created by himself and KAZtheFIRE.[11]

The music video for "B.A.D (Breaking All Destinations)" was directed by YERD and emphasized the group's street-oriented style under the theme of "TJBB DNA".[12]

Artwork and packaging

New promotional visuals for the album were unveiled on December 20, 2024.[13]

On February 1, 2025, it was announced that the album would contain 15 tracks and would be released in three physical editions: a limited first press music video edition, a limited first press live edition, and a regular edition.[14]

The Blu-ray included with the limited first press music video edition contains music videos and dance performance videos released up to the time of the album's release.[15]

The Blu-ray included with the limited first press live edition features footage from NEO EXILE SPECIAL LIVE 2024.9.23 at Tokyo Garden Theater.[16]

Promotion

On December 20, 2024, the group announced their first solo showcase concert, THE JET BOY BANGERZ PREMIUM SHOWCASE LIVE ~JET BOY PARTY~, as well as the release commemorative event JET LOUNGE.[17]

Ahead of the album release, the music video for "B.A.D (Breaking All Destinations)" premiered on YouTube on February 8, 2025, at 21:00 JST.[18]

Chart performance

The album debuted on the Oricon Weekly Albums Chart dated March 3, 2025.[19] It debuted at number three on Billboard Japan's Top Albums Sales chart published on February 26, 2025, recording 54,013 CD sales.[20]
